The Grudge Reboot Gets Official Release Date

A week or so ago we let you guys know that Insidious star Lin Shaye has joined the cast of Nicolas Pesce’s (The Eyes of My Mother) upcoming reboot of The Grudge co-starring Demian Bichir (The Nun), John Cho (“The Exorcist”) and Andrea Riseborough.

Today we have new via Deadline that the film will be hitting theaters August 16, 2019.

Sam Raimi and Rob Tapert will produce the redux for Ghost House, with Nathan Kahane and Erin Westerman executive producing for Good Universe alongside Schuyler Weiss, Roy Lee, and Doug Davison. Romel Adam will oversee the movie for Ghost House and Brady Fujikawa for Good Universe.

The reboot begins shooting in May and hits theaters August 16, 2019.

The Grudge (2004) synopsis:

Matthew Williams (William Mapother), his wife, Jennifer (Clea DuVall), and mother, Emma (Grace Zabriskie), are Americans making a new life in Tokyo. Together they move into a house that has been the site of supernatural occurrences in the past, and it isn’t long before their new home begins terrorizing the Williams family as well. The house, as it turns out, is the site of a curse that lingers in a specific place and claims the lives of anyone that comes near.
